The story of Iceberg Slim (Robert Beck) is one of the most influential transformations in American literature, as he moved from being a notorious Chicago pimp to a pioneer of "street lit". After spending 24 years in the "life" and serving multiple prison stints, Slim wrote his 1967 memoir, Pimp: The Story of My Life , while working as an insecticide salesman. pimp iceberg slim glossary of terms

Iceberg Slim's Pimp is often compared to Anthony Burgess's A Clockwork Orange for its creation of a unique and immersive dialect. The characters live and breathe in a world where standard English is insufficient to describe their reality. Words like "Strides" (trousers) or "Girl" (cocaine) take on entirely new meanings. As a result, the glossary was not just an appendix but a crucial tool to help the reader navigate the novel's intense, all-encompassing slang.
